Igbo Spiritual Leader Lashes At Road Safety Corps Over Poor Service

— accuses officials of lack of competence, zest in operation
— attributes some roads accident to lack of a good job by FRSC operatives
— wants Federal Government to review the operations of the Corps

The Spiritual leader of the Igbo nation Chief Rommy Ezeonwuka (Ogilisi Igbo) has angrily lashed out at the Federal Road Safety Corps (FRSC) over what he observed and described as “poor service to the general public” by the operatives of the Corps, accusing the operatives of “lack of competence and zest in operation”.

Speaking to journalists at his office in Oba, Chief Ezeonwuka explained with dismay that he has taken time to look at the services being rendered by the Corps and found out that the operatives lack thrust and professionalism required of a very important public servant assigned to safeguard motorists and travellers from road accidents.

The Ogilisi Igbo allegedly observed that the Corps operatives are not intercepting, arresting, penalizing or even prosecuting motorists with offensive tendencies or whose vehicle do not meet the standard required to ply the road adding that the way motorists both private and commercial with offensive tendencies move freely on the road without being intercepted by Road Safety operatives beats one’s imagination.

The Igbo leader wondered what the Road Safety operative are standing on the road for because according to him “they do not seem to be intercepting, arresting and penalizing vehicles with faults such as vehicle without brake light, without a traffic light, without fictional Head headlamps and yet move in the night, without side mirrors and without good tyres

He also alleged that most of the lorries that move in the night with dangerous extra light mounted at the forehead which is highly offensive to the law are not being intercepted and impounded as the law demands. He went further to allege that some motorists who do not have a relevant driven license, functional fire extinguisher, functional seat belt and most worrisome vehicles with overload are not being intercepted by the Corps operatives.

He added ” lorries, tippers, interstate commercial buses and even taxis carry excess loads and move freely on the high ways without interception by anybody. One then has to wonder what the Road Safety officials are doing on the road. Are they collecting bribe from these motorists to allow them to move freely with all the offences that are capable to cause accidents and are causing accidents on the roads?

Going further, he said “I do not understand what is going on. Take one more instance, it is an offence to answer a phone call while on steering yet people do it without being intercepted. I think the Federal Government should investigate the activities of FRSC operatives with a view to find out if they are collecting bribe and compromising standard on the road because the way motorists move freely with various punishable shows something is wrong somewhere.

“So as the Spiritual leader of the Igbo nation, I am calling on the Federal Government to urgently review the operations of the FRSC with a view to addressing the issues raised above. While attributing some road accidents to lack of a good job on the side FRSC operatives, he charged the operatives to be up and doing and endeavour to collaborate with government in the most critical area of putting an adequate check on the condition of the road.

“The Road Safety officials are always on the road so they are in a better position to draw the attention of the government on the condition of the roads. How can you be on the road to prevent accident and yet watch road develop bad spot without making any effort to get government attention to it, it shows that you don’t know your work” he maintained.
